The faculty advisor is Wayne Hills Mathematics and Computer Science teacher Neil Ascione. Wayne Hills High School's three person team consists of Seniors, Sangjun Ko and Wilson Chen and Junior, Eli Paul. The feature questions are based on topics from Science, Technology, Engineering and Mathematics, as well as complex programming challenges. This year's contest will be held at Barrington High School in Barrington, Rhode Island. Through three contests this year, Wayne Hills High School team scored 87 out of a possible 90 points which tied them for the third highest point total globally and first in the division, which includes teams from New Jersey and Pennsylvania. The ACSL invites only the highest scoring teams from the regular season to its All-Star Contest for a face-to-face competition featuring written questions and programming challenges with strict time limits. The Wayne Hills High School Senior 3 Computer Science team participated in the American Computer Science League (ACSL) and qualified for this year's prestigious ACSL All-Star Contest.
